Crittenden
Central to the ethos at Crittenden is the belief that exceptional wines begin in the vineyard. Rollo attributes the quality of the wine to its sustainable management over the past two decades. Through a dedication to non-chemical management and a focus on fostering natural disease resistance in the vineyard, they have cultivated healthier vines, resulting in superior fruit and wines. This dedication was acknowledged at the esteemed 2020 BRIT/FIVS International Sustainable Winegrowing Competition where they received the top accolade.
Their estate-grown varieties of pinot noir, chardonnay, and savagnin are showcased in The Zumma, Cri de Coeur, and Kangerong wines. The Peninsula range is representative of the Mornington Peninsula wine region, while a journey through Victoria’s finest regions and vineyards awaits in the Italian and French inspired Pinocchio and Geppetto wines.
Described by James Halliday as ‘an outstanding winery regularly producing wines of exemplary quality’, Crittenden was yet again awarded Halliday’s highest rating of five red stars in the 2024 Halliday Wine Companion.
